Why the Right Equipment is Important

Choosing the right pressure washing equipment is critical to handle every type of surface and every type of stain. Top brands like Apache, Blue Clean and Brave Pro make electric washers that are great for the homeowner with small jobs and gas powered washers are better for heavy duty pressure washing in Clay County. Make sure the machine you get is strong enough for the job and the PSI (pounds of pressure per square inch) is adjustable. For pressure washing a deck in Spencer, Everly, Royal and Peterson you will want to start at 2,000 PSI, but for removing rust or oil stains on concrete you will need to start with a PSI of at least 3,000. Can the machine dispense cleaning solution as well as water? Are there multiple nozzle heads, or adjustable nozzles that allow you to clean both concrete and more delicate surfaces? If you are washing the side of house you will need an extended 10 or 12 foot wand.

*Do not use a ladder while power washing in Clay County it is a serious safety hazard.

Avoiding Surface Damage

Even though it is just water, you must respect it’s power. Used too aggressively a pressure washer can damage nearly any type of surface. Be most careful on corners, around grout, painted or stained surfaces, and wood. Start low on your PSI then work your way up until the gunk and grime is removed.

Start spraying with the widest spray your tip will allow (usually 25 degrees but up to 40), and then narrow as needed. This will allow you to gauge the strength of the spray and see its effect.

*Warning - Avoid using equipment around pets and other people. Dogs will sometimes mistake the sprayer for a toy and can be injured before you even realize they have run into the spray.

Final tip from the pros: select a small patch of surface as a test spot. It can be any place that is less visible where you can test building up the PSI to make sure paint doesn't start to peel, wood grain gets too worn down, or brick starts to chip away.

Power Washing Decks in Clay County

The average deck cleaning service in Clay County will cost you roughly $300 as long as the job can be completed by machine and does not require hand scrubbing.

If you want to try your hand at pressure washing a deck in Clay County on your own you will want to use a fan tip with a 40 to 60 degree output and a 700 to 1200 PSI. Always start slow and ramp up the PSI only as needed. With a straight arm sweep back and forth in smooth, consistent strokes. Start with a PSI of 600 about 12 inches from the deck, keeping an eye on the deck so that you know when to adjust.

Low Pressure Cleaning For Home Siding/Stucco

It is critical that your provider use soft, low pressure cleaning for the sides of your home whether it is stucco, vinyl siding or wood. All surfaces are prone to peel and damage easily, particularly where the siding meets trim, doors and windows.

Pressure Washing Driveways/Sidewalk/Parking Lots

Driveways and sidewalks can require heavy duty power washing as oil stains and tire tracks are difficult to remove. It usually takes a 1/4 inch nozzle with a minimum 2,500 to 3,000 PSI to completely clean walkways. Questions to Ask Your Pressure Washing Company in Clay County

How often should I have my home pressure washed?

Most pros recommend every 12 to 14 months. However, for people with lightly colored surfaces leaves and dirt tend to blow onto them regularly, then every 6 months will keep a home looking great year round.

Do I need to be home?

No. However if this is your first time getting power washing in Clay County then we recommend that you be present to make sure that all areas you want cleaned are covered, and to set expectations.

Does water get into cracks in siding and other porous surfaces of my home?

If you hire an amateur to wash your siding then they may use higher pressure to get the job done more quickly or they may just not know any better. Skilled cleaners will use low pressure settings, work carefully around seams and make sure that whenever possible the water spray will be directed at an angle that does not allow penetration into the surface.

Do you guarantee your work?

You want to only work with someone who will stand by their work and make sure their clients expectations are met. Money back guarantees are great but they can be tough to enforce. The best pressure washing companies in Clay County will come back and re-wash specific areas that you think are not quite clean.

Can you give a quote over the phone?

For many simple jobs like washing a driveway in front of a 2 or 3 car garage, yes you can get pricing over the phone. For more complex surfaces like decks, or walkways with brick and other style accents, it is best to have an on-site quote. You will avoid up charges once the cleaner shows up.

Is your cleaning solution environmentally friendly?

Make sure that cleaning solutions used are not just biodegradable and environmentally friendly, but that they are safe for your pets and plants.
